What is Ezi Ticket?

No more guessing who's next.

Ezi Ticket is GaP Solutions' queue management system for retail service counters — deli, seafood, meat, bakery and anywhere else customers wait to be served.

A 10.1" counter-top unit prints a numbered ticket at the press of a button and displays the number now being served. Customers know where they stand; staff serve in order instead of refereeing the queue.

Configure it around your counters, brand the tickets, print promotions on them, and add optional voice announcements. It integrates with EM Cloud™ alongside the rest of your GaP systems.

Flexible zone configurations

One system, configured around your counters

Ezi Ticket runs one unit or many, across any mix of departments — with the numbering that suits how your store actually serves.

Option A

One queue per department

2 1 4 DELI SEAFOOD MEAT THREE SEQUENCES  ·  THREE QUEUES

Each department runs its own ticket sequence. The deli can be serving #2 while seafood is on #1 — customers queue where they'll be served.

Best for: stores where each counter has its own staff and its own rush.
Option B

Shared queue across departments

SHARED SEQUENCE 5 1 5 DELI SEAFOOD MEAT TWO SHARED  ·  ONE SEPARATE

Two or more departments share a single sequence while others keep their own. Every shared display shows the same number, so one team serves both counters in strict order.

Best for: counters served by the same team, with a busy department kept separate.
Option C

One queue for the whole counter

ONE SEQUENCE 8 8 8 DELI SEAFOOD MEAT ONE QUEUE  ·  NEXT FREE COUNTER

Every unit serves the same queue. Customers take a ticket at any unit and are called to whichever counter is free next.

Best for: one long service counter with multiple serving points.

Practical detail

Roll changes take seconds, not a service call.

The printer loads from the front. When a roll runs out mid-rush, whoever is closest can change it and keep serving — no lifting the unit off the counter, no tools, no waiting for the one person who knows how.

It uses standard 72mm receipt rolls, so you're not locked into a proprietary consumable at a premium price.

Specifications

Counter-top unit specifications

ComponentDetails
Display10.1″ interactive digital signage
Receipt PrinterRongta Tech ACE H1 — 72mm receipt rolls
FrameBlack powder coated steel
Base Dimensions180mm × 130mm
Overall Height400mm
WeightApproximately 7.5kg
Network2m Ethernet cable — Cat5 / Cat5e / Cat6 RJ45 connection
Power1 × 230–240V 10A general purpose power outlet
Optional ComponentsAmplifier and speaker system for "next in line" announcements; second operator-facing display for independent use without an Ezi Scale system
Audio OutputExternal audio output required if the optional Announcer feature is used
SurfaceFlat surface capable of supporting the weight of the unit

Frequently asked questions

What is Ezi Ticket? +
Ezi Ticket is GaP Solutions' queue management system for retail service counters — deli, seafood, meat, bakery and similar. A 10.1" counter-top unit prints a numbered ticket at the press of a button and displays the number currently being served. Tickets can carry your logo, zone name and promotional messages, and the system integrates with EM Cloud™ alongside the rest of your GaP systems.
Can different departments have their own ticket numbers? +
Yes, and there are three ways to configure it. Option A gives each department its own independent sequence, so the deli can be serving #2 while seafood is on #1. Option B lets two or more departments share a single sequence while others stay separate — useful when one team covers two counters. Option C runs a single queue across every unit, with customers called to whichever serving point is free next.
Can we print promotions on the tickets? +
Yes. Tickets support a header and footer with rich text formatting — font style, bold, italics, underline and alignment — plus your store logo and the zone name. Retailers commonly print a special or cross-sell offer, since a queue ticket is the one piece of advertising every waiting customer holds and reads.
Does it announce the next number out loud? +
Optionally, yes. The Announcer feature calls the next ticket number through an external speaker and can display it on overhead screens, keeping customers informed while staff stay focused on service. It requires an external audio output, and an optional amplifier and speaker system is available.
How do you change the ticket roll? +
Through the front of the unit. The front-loading printer design means rolls can be replaced in seconds without lifting the unit off the counter or dismantling anything, which minimises downtime during trade. It uses standard 72mm receipt rolls.
What does the unit need to be installed? +
A flat surface able to support roughly 7.5kg, one 230–240V 10A general purpose power outlet, and a stable Cat5/Cat5e/Cat6 RJ45 network connection (a 2m Ethernet cable is supplied). The unit has a 180 × 130mm base and stands 400mm tall. If you're using the Announcer feature, you'll also need an external audio output.
Does Ezi Ticket work with our other GaP systems? +
Yes. Ezi Ticket integrates with EM Cloud™ alongside EM Pos™, Ezi Scales, Ezi Labeller and Ezi Rewards. Pairing it with Ezi Scale gives you queue management and order-taking at the same counter; a second operator-facing display is available for sites running Ezi Ticket independently of an Ezi Scale system.
